HC Deb 05 December 1984 vol 69 cc207-8W
22. Mr. McQuarrie

asked the Secretary of State for Scotland if he will investigate the situation in the fish processing industry, particularly in the Banff and Buchan constituency, and take steps to grant temporary financial aid in order to prevent further losses of employment in that industry.

Mr. John MacKay

My right hon. Friend is aware that reduced supplies of white fish have been causing difficulties for the fish processing industry. He has no plans to provide financial aid, but so as to ease the supply situation he has urged the European Commission in its negotiations with Norway, to seek the highest TACs justifiable for the main North sea stocks in 1985.
